What is Cybersecurity

Cybersecurity refers to the protection of networks, devices, and data from unauthorized access, use, disclosure, disruption, modification, or destruction.

It encompasses various areas of expertise, including network security, application security, cloud security, and more.

As technology continues to advance, the need for cybersecurity professionals has grown exponentially.

Obtain a Degree in Computer Science, Computer Engineering, or a Related Field

A degree in computer science or computer engineering provides a strong foundation in the technology that forms the backbone of cybersecurity.

These programs offer courses in programming, algorithms, data structures, and more, all of which are essential for understanding and protecting computer systems.

Value of Certifications such as CompTIA Security+, Certified Ethical Hacker (CEH), and Certified Information Systems Security Professional (CISSP)

Certifications such as CompTIA Security+, CEH, and CISSP demonstrate a level of proficiency in specific areas of cybersecurity.

They are highly respected in the industry and can open the door to new job opportunities.

Resources for Finding Training Programs and Internships

There are many resources available for finding training programs and internships in cybersecurity.

Websites such as CyberSeek and Cybersecurity Ventures offer a wealth of information on training programs, internships, and job opportunities.

Benefits of Participating in Cybersecurity Competitions and Capture the Flag (CTF) Events

Participating in cybersecurity competitions and CTF events provides hands-on experience in identifying and addressing real-world cybersecurity threats.

These events also offer the opportunity to network with other professionals in the field.

Value of Joining Professional Organizations and Participating in Online Communities

Joining professional organizations and participating in online communities can provide additional networking opportunities.

Organizations such as the International Association of Computer Science and Information Technology (IACSIT) and the Information Systems Security Association (ISSA) offer networking events, educational resources, and job postings.

Resources for Staying Informed about New Developments and Threats

There are numerous resources available for staying informed about new developments and threats in the cybersecurity field.

Websites such as Darkreading, Cybersecurity Ventures, and KrebsonSecurity offer the latest news and analysis on the industry.

Importance of Continuing Education and Professional Development

Continuing education and professional development are essential for staying current with the latest technologies and trends in cybersecurity.

This can include attending workshops, conferences, and taking additional courses or certifications.
